I used a piece of green corrugated cardboard for the base of this card.  I layered that with a piece of cardstock that I stamped using the Typewriter Text Stamp Set in Hickory Smoke ink.  Next, I used Olive You Luze Glaze to stencil the background with the awesome new Oval Mesh Stencil.  The big beautiful sunflower was stamped using the incredible new Sunflower Background Stamp Set.

I used purple cardstock layered with a white cardstock that I spritzed and smooshed with a few different colors of Tattered Angels Glimmer Mist to create my beautiful background.  I cut the background piece using the Stitched Rectangles Frame Dies and attached it to the purple background.  Once the colors on my background had dried completely, I stamped a cool design in purple using the brand new Texture Tiles 12 Stamp Set.  Some pretty purple Seam Binding was the finishing touch.
The sweet bird on the branch and lovely flowers were stamped using the Singing Praises Stamp Set and were colored with Copic markers.  I stamped that lovely sentiment in black using the new None Other Name Stamp Set.  Some of the photos actually capture the glimmery effect on my background that was achieved using the Tattered Angels Glimmer Mist.  I've had these products for many years, but I forget to use them.  It really is a cool easy technique that creates pretty backgrounds.
